Exchange 2013 – Setup via Powershell

.\setup.exe /mode:install /roles:[m,c,t,e] /IAcceptExchangeServerLicenseTerms /InstallWindowsComponents [/ON:"name"]

Rollen:
– m = Mailbox
– c   = CAS
– t   = Management Tools
– e  = Edge Transport

OrganizationName (ON):
Darf nur eingegeben werden, wenn noch keine Exchange 2013 Organisation vorhanden, also nur beim ersten Server.

Exchange 2013 – Benötigte Features via Powershell installieren

1. Verwaltungspaket für Remotetools

– Windows 2008 R2 SP1

Add-WindowsFeature RSAT-ADDS

– Windows 2012

Install-WindowsFeature RSAT-ADDS

2. Benötigte Features

Install-WindowsFeature AS-HTTP-Activation, Desktop-Experience, NET-Framework-45-Features, RPC-over-HTTP-proxy, RSAT-Clustering, RSAT-Clustering-CmdInterface, RSAT-Clustering-Mgmt, RSAT-Clustering-PowerShell, Web-Mgmt-Console, WAS-Process-Model, Web-Asp-Net45, Web-Basic-Auth, Web-Client-Auth, Web-Digest-Auth, Web-Dir-Browsing, Web-Dyn-Compression, Web-Http-Errors, Web-Http-Logging, Web-Http-Redirect, Web-Http-Tracing, Web-ISAPI-Ext, Web-ISAPI-Filter, Web-Lgcy-Mgmt-Console, Web-Metabase, Web-Mgmt-Console, Web-Mgmt-Service, Web-Net-Ext45, Web-Request-Monitor, Web-Server, Web-Stat-Compression, Web-Static-Content, Web-Windows-Auth, Web-WMI, Windows-Identity-Foundation

Nach Installation der benötigten Features werden auch noch folgende Anwendungen benötigt:

Exchange 2013 – Software Voraussetzungen

Exchange 2013 ECP – Koexistenz

Nach der Installation von Exchange 2013 in eine bestehende Umgebung ist das Aufrufen des ECP mit dem Parameter „ExchClientVer=15“ durchzuführen, da andernfalls eine Fehlerseite  (Exchange 2007) oder der ECP der Vorgängerversion (Exchange 2010) angezeigt wird.

Nach migrieren des Adminkontos auf die Exchange 2013 Umgebung wird der Parameter nicht mehr benötigt.

Beispiel für den Aufruf: „https://localhost/ecp?ExchClientVer=15“

Autodiscover SRV-Eintrag anlegen

Manchmal kann es nötig sein, einen Autodiscover Eintrag nicht als A-Record sondern als SRV Record anzulegen

In your DNS zone editor ad a SRV record with the following information:

  • Service _autodiscover

  • Protocol _tcp

  • Name   Enter one of the following values:

    • Enter @ if your registered domain is your cloud-based domain. For example, if your registered domain is contoso.com and your cloud-based domain is contoso.com, enter @.

    • Enter the subdomain name if your cloud-based domain is a subdomain of your registered domain. For example, if your registered domain is contoso.com, but your cloud-based domain is the subdomain test.contoso.com, enter test.

  • Priority 10  (or as per your design)

  • Weight 10  (or as per your design)

  • Port 443

  • Target server.contoso.com   (in the example above this was autod.tailspintoys.ca)

  • TTL   Verify that an appropriate TTL is selected, 1 hour is a common default.  (If you are approaching a migration, this should be decremented to allow for quicker cutover)

 

http://blogs.technet.com/b/rmilne/archive/2014/10/02/how-to-check-exchange-autodiscover-srv-record-using-nslookup.aspx

SMTP Testen via Telnet

Kurze Zusammenfassung der Befehle um SMTP-Versand via Telnet zu testen:

1.     EHLO test.example.com
2.     MAIL FROM:
3.     RCPT TO:<Empfängeradresse>
4.     DATA
5.     Subject: Testnachricht
6.     (Leerzeile, erneut Enter drücken)
7.     Das ist ein Test.
8.     (Leerzeile, erneut Enter drücken)
9.     .
10.  QUIT